CHAPTER 56

APPROPRIATION

LAUREL HIGHWAY

AN ACT MAKING AN APPROPRIATION TO THE TOWN OF LAUREL FOR THE PAYMENT OF THE TOWN COUNCIL OF THE TOWN OF LAUREL FOR THE CONSTRUCTION OF CONNECTING CONCRETE STREETS BETWEEN HIGHWAYS.

WHEREAS the Town of Laurel has laid and constructed a concrete street within the limits of said Town, on a portion of Market Street, between Delaware Avenue and Poplar Street in said Town ; and

WHEREAS said streets have become an integral part of the State Highway System of the State of Delaware; now, therefore

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the State of Delaware in General Assembly met (three-fourths of all members elected to each branch thereof concurring therein):

Section 1. That there is hereby appropriated the sum of Nine Thousand Eight Hundred Ninety-eight Dollars ($9,898.00) for the purpose of paying the Town Council of the Town of Laurel for a portion of its expenditures in connection with the payment for and the building of the aforesaid concrete streets which now form a part of the State Highway System.

Section 2. That the Town Council of the Town of Laurel is hereby expressly relieved from the duty of levying and collecting any taxes for the purpose of paying any indebtedness of said Town which the amount hereby appropriated will pay.

Section 3. The amount hereby appropriated shall be paid out of the General Fund of the State Treasury from funds not otherwise appropriated.

Approved April 22, 1943.
